Summary

Archivists and Librarians: here is the perfect introduction to archival description and its latest technological applications! Encoded Archival Description on the Internet introduces a variety of perspectives that will assist you in deciding whether EAD is an appropriate tool in a given context and, if it is, provides the knowledge you need to begin planning, organizing, and implementing projects and programs in your library. It shows how archival description differs from bibliographic description, presents EAD as a standard and shows its relation to the MARC format and other standards, discusses implementation issues, museum use, and much more!
